Solar PV systems generate electricity by absorbing sunlight and using that light energy to create an electrical current. There are many photovoltaic cells within a single solar module, and the current created by all of the cells together adds up to enough electricity to help power. . Solar cells, also known as photovoltaic (PV) cells, are semiconductor devices that convert sunlight directly into electricity. This process is known as photovoltaic effect. Although solar panels continue to work in cloudy weather, their efficiency is reduced. Thick cloud cover scatters and blocks some sunlight, lowering the intensity of light reaching the panels. Even though this is a big drop, it doesn't mean that cloudy days are useless for solar cells. They generate electricity even without direct sunlight.
